adjective “main”
base form main, non-gradable
- most important; chief; principal.

The main reason for the delay was heavy traffic.
noun “main”
singular main, plural mains
- a large pipe or cable that carries a utility service such as water, electricity, or gas.
The water main burst, causing the street to flood.
- the principal dish of a meal; main course.
For my main, I'd like the grilled salmon.
- (internet slang) a primary account used on a platform or game.
His main got banned, so he switched to his backup account.
- (gaming) the primary character or class that one plays in a video game.
She always chooses the knight as her main.
- (nautical) short for mainsail
The sailor adjusted the main to catch the wind.
verb “main”
infinitive main; he mains; past tense mained; past part. mained; ger. maining
- (gaming) to primarily play as a specific character or class in a video game.
He mains the sniper class in that game.
